BOSTON — Attorney General Andrea Joy Campbell has awarded more $230,000 in grant funding to 59 organizations across the state to fund summer jobs for young people that are focused on mental health, physical well-being and overall wellness.
This is the ninth year that the AG’s Office is running the Healthy Summer Youth Jobs Grant Program (HSYJ) and the first round of grants announced under AG Campbell. HSYJ enables teens and young people to have a direct impact in their communities by working in jobs that promote good nutrition, healthy living and professional development.
This year’s grants are funded through the Office’s fair labor settlements, including child labor cases, and a pharmaceutical company settlement.
“I am thrilled to continue the Healthy Summer Youth Jobs Program and provide young people across the state with opportunities to engage with their communities and develop new skills,” said AG Campbell. “My team and I are committed to using every tool available to ensure we are helping youth and teens live healthy, thriving and successful lives.”
Examples of jobs funded through this grant program include:
- Building and maintaining a community garden or urban farm;
- Addressing food security and wellness needs of low-income communities;
- Providing educational content on the environment and local natural resources; and
- Instructing youth on recreational and wellness activities.
